The Battle for Orbit: Chasing Reusability and Market Share

The landscape of the space industry in 2026 is defined by a fierce rivalry between Blue Origin and SpaceX. While the Falcon 9 and Starship have long dominated the narrative, the operational maturity of New Glenn this year has finally provided the market with a viable high-capacity alternative. The BE-4 engines, which also power United Launch Alliance’s Vulcan rocket, have reached a "flight-proven" status that insurers and commercial partners now trust implicitly.

Unlike smaller launch vehicles, New Glenn’s seven-meter fairing offers double the usable volume of any standard five-meter fairing. This allows for the deployment of massive, monolithic satellites or high-density constellations in a single flight. The 2026 launch manifest focuses heavily on clearing the backlog of Project Kuiper satellites, as Blue Origin races to meet FCC-mandated deployment deadlines.

The first stage of the vehicle is designed for a minimum of 25 flights, a benchmark that the engineering team is quickly approaching with its current fleet. This level of reusability has drastically lowered the cost-per-kilogram for heavy-lift missions, making the August 2026 launch a pivotal moment for the company's financial sustainability and its goal of "millions of people living and working in space."

Moon Missions and the 2027 Manifest Outlook

Looking beyond the immediate satellite deployments, the successful cadence of New Glenn in 2026 is the foundation for Blue Origin’s lunar ambitions. The company is currently under contract for the Artemis V mission, providing the Blue Moon landing system. The hardware being tested during this August launch—specifically the second-stage reignition capabilities—directly informs the descent profiles required for lunar landings.

By late 2026, the focus will shift toward "New Glenn 2" enhancements, which include a modified upper stage designed for long-duration cryogenic storage. This technology is essential for deep-space missions and the establishment of a permanent human presence on the Moon.

The upcoming August 2026 window is more than just a satellite delivery; it is a stress test for the logistics chain that will eventually support the Orbital Reef space station. With the workforce at Merritt Island now operating at 24/7 capacity, Blue Origin is no longer a "slow and steady" player—it is a high-frequency launch provider reshaping the orbital economy.
